Outcomes after kidney transplant for a blood vessel condition

MicroangiopathyKidney Transplant

Part of Blood & lymphatic, Kidney & urinary clinical trials.

This study looks at outcomes after kidney transplant for a rare blood vessel condition called thrombotic microangiopathy. It aims to learn more about how patients do after transplant at a specific center in Bologna, Italy.

Who can take part

  • You are 18 years old or older.
  • You have received a kidney transplant (from a living person or someone who has passed away).
  • Your transplant could be one kidney, two kidneys, or a kidney along with another organ.
  • You are willing to sign a consent form allowing the study to use your medical and genetic information.
  • No other criteria that would exclude you are mentioned.
